Access to Nutrition Initiative study reveals that Food for infants and toddlers from leading brands fails to meet marketing and nutritional standards

Retrieved on: 
Tuesday, March 26, 2024

UTRECHT, The Netherlands, March 26,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- The Access to Nutrition Initiative (ATNI) unveils three assessments showing inappropriate marketing and nutritional inadequacies of foods intended for infants and young children.

  • None of the commercial complementary food products for infants and young children were found suitable for promotion for consumption by children aged 6 months to three years.
  • The first study shows only 35% meet all nutritional requirements, with 25-33% of products assessed containing excessive levels of sugar or inappropriate energy levels.

FDA Approves Nonsteroidal Treatment for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y

Retrieved on: 
Thursday, March 21, 2024

SILVER SPRING, Md., March 21,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- Today,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ration approved Duvyzat (givinostat) oral medication for the treatment of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y (DMD) in patients six years of age and older.

  • Duvyzat is the first nonsteroidal drug approved to treat patients with all genetic variants of DMD.
  • "This approval provides another treatment option to help reduce the burden of this progressive, devastating disease for individuals impacted by DMD regardless of genetic mutation."
  • DMD is the most common childhood form of muscular dystrophy and typically affects males.
